Senator Doug Jones Announces Bipartisan Compromise to Strengthen HBCUs, Simplify the Federal Student Aid Application and Restore Pell Grants for Prisoners

By Staff | December 22, 2020 | Filed under: News WASHINGTON – U.S. Senators Doug Jones (D-Ala.), Lamar Alexander (R-Tenn.) and Tim Scott (R-S.C.) today announced that Congress is set to finish the job of simplifying the FAFSA as well as strengthen Historically Black Colleges and Universities and restore Pell grants for prisoners. The provisions to reduce the FAFSA from 108 questions to a maximum of 36 questions, forgive HBCU capital financing loans, and restore Pell grants for prisoners will be included in broader government funding legislation that the Senate will consider this week.   “The progress that this legislation represents for underserved and low-income students cannot be

Why Michael Regan is a Transformational Pick to Head the EPA

Why Michael Regan is a Transformational Pick to Head the EPA Dec 22, 2020 The announcement last week of Michael Regan as President-elect Joe Biden’s pick for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) Administrator was historic: he will be the first Black American man to lead the EPA. Michael Regan rounds out a heavy-hitting climate team He will also be an integral part of the first-ever Climate Team, made up of some heavy hitters, including Representative Deb Haaland as the first Native American Secretary of Interior, former Governor Jennifer Granholm as the second woman Secretary of Energy, Brenda Mallory as the Chair of the Council on Environmental Quality, former EPA Administrator Gina McCarthy as the National Climate Advisor, and Ali Zaidi as the Deputy National Climate Advisor.
